The judge in the case delivered a split-the-baby decision telling the Fulton County, Ga., (Atlanta) District Attorney that she could fire her own office from the case or dump her very special prosecutor from litigating the case against Trump et. al. By the time you’re reading this she may have made a decision, but that’s not what we need to highlight here.
Judge Scott McAfee, who stands for reelection in mere weeks, was right to have stopped everything to hear arguments on motions to dismiss and others because Fani Willis was having an affair with the arguably unqualified special prosecutor, her boyfriend, Nathan Wade. The defendants alleged she derived some financial benefit from the arrangement and spoke out in public about her prejudices against the defendants to taint the jury pool and by all appearances suborned perjury, but no biggie.
On the way there was clearly suborned perjury, tales of lavish vacations, sudden spates of bad memories, lying to the court, no receipts for money swapping with Wade, and bizarre behavior by the imperious Willis. Doesn’t everyone keep $10,000 in cash in their homes and recompense lovers in cash without any proof? Of course they do, by Fani’s lights.
The judge said that “In total, Defendants point to an aggregate documented benefit of, at most, approximately $12,000 to $15,000 in the District Attorney’s favor” but decided that wasn’t such a big deal because “these expenditures were not meant as gifts and not designed to benefit the District Attorney. Both testified that the District Attorney regularly reimbursed Wade in cash.” We should totally take their word for it. Wow.
